Output 12814e87eb72735b0e0b041e8959926328b1813d567beb404b1a6901677f6450:1

value
7500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e28b863cb11505a1ab0e15ee0de2be0f65454fea OP_EQUAL
address
3NLsnDit9UhoT2UqgNGKCXrjJiVeEdSYoA
transaction
12814e87eb72735b0e0b041e8959926328b1813d567beb404b1a6901677f6450
confirmations
313621
spent
true